Output 7fa77a2f856150a0af6f40eb98d7677a8bf9132bf4a4977c5d15868bf4a86dc8:4

value
51118668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19880bc66001f424f489748c6d244be7bb3a115c OP_EQUAL
address
MAEA6sGLte9kTNSm383RoqjeoJEA7qgeTf
transaction
7fa77a2f856150a0af6f40eb98d7677a8bf9132bf4a4977c5d15868bf4a86dc8
spent
true